Abstract
The aim of the study was to collect data through questionnaires, focus groups and in-depth interviews in order to better understand the attitudes of Serbian media workers towards the content of the current Media Strategy and the process of its implementation. The results show that media workers in Serbia are mostly not well informed about the content of Media Strategy, the implementation process and its possible implications, regardless of the fact that this document, at least theoretically, can affect their profession, work status and social position. The research also shows that Serbian media workers, for the most part, have very low trust in institutions and the possibility that the media system in the country can be significantly changed through strategic documents and amendments to laws and by-laws.
